Dark sienna (#3C1414) and Smoky black (#100C08) appear together across 6 master palettes in our corpus, most prominently in the work of Titian, Louis Cheron, and Saturnino Herran and the Baroque tradition. Painters typically deployed dark sienna at an average of 46% of the canvas, with smoky black at 19%. Third colors most often completing the combination include Zinnwaldite brown (#2C1608), Bistre (#3D2B1F), and Seal brown (#59260B).
